Advíncula ends Boca contract, could return to Peru

Article image:Advíncula ends Boca contract, could return to Peru

The 35-year-old fullback agreed to an early departure from the Xeneize, retained his transfer rights, and is considering offers to continue his career, with Alianza Lima as the main option.

Luis Advíncula reached an agreement with Boca to terminate his contract, which was set to expire next December, and leave the institution with the transfer rights in his possession. The 35-year-old Peruvian fullback is now analyzing various proposals to continue his career, with the concrete chance of returning to his country and joining Alianza Lima, which will compete in the Copa Libertadores.

The player had joined the club in July 2021 from Rayo Vallecano and quickly secured a spot as a starter. However, his performance declined recently, and he ended the year as Juan Barinaga's substitute, which ultimately pushed him to decide to leave.

Upon learning of Advíncula's intention to leave, the Xeneize halted the loan of Lucas Blondel to Argentinos Juniors, another sidelined fullback, as the idea is to part with only one player in that position. Further down the pecking order is Dylan Gorosito, a young talent who stands out in the Argentina U-20 National Team.

During his time at Boca, Advíncula went from being resisted to winning the fans' affection for his dedication and important goals. In the 2023 Copa Libertadores, where he even played as a winger, he scored four of the six goals he netted in this jersey and was decisive in several key matches.

Among them, the spectacular goal against Deportivo Pereira in the group stage is especially remembered, which sealed the 2-1 comeback and revitalized Jorge Almirón's team on their way to qualification, in addition to his goal in the final against Fluminense.

The last match for the Peruvian at Boca was in the 2-1 victory against Estudiantes in La Plata, when he came on to play the last 29 minutes in the 14th round of the Clausura. Thus, he closes a chapter with 169 matches played and the intention to end his career once again in Peruvian football.
